Output 3fc23a27ce40776a1308a35f3e089be55390be22b31d23299622f810fc7c5324:3

value
1380000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33189e381f40e71d04ef555cfb17925064ef175e OP_EQUAL
address
36MBspSdJYwW4CPkfGDGHHQ7v4By2gaYS7
transaction
3fc23a27ce40776a1308a35f3e089be55390be22b31d23299622f810fc7c5324
spent
true